So I’m not even sure where to start with my first impressions. I was introduced to Megan Alnico through a writer friend, and after a fantastic conversation about our books, I was compelled to pick hers up.
But if you’re searching for a story that follows the storytelling rules… this one doesn’t. This SF tale throws that rulebook out the window and opens the door to a wider world of personalities and motivations for each character.
It reminded me a lot of a more serious Douglas Adams. Instead of the tight third-person narrative, Alnico plays with an invisible narrator who threads the pieces of this story together by weaving small chunks of POV through each chapter like a trail of breadcrumbs. And yet the narrative still stayed tight to the story, guiding readers through an adventure across worlds with a military conscript and an intuitive A.I.
